    While I was looking on Sony eSupport website for the FE590, I noticed that there where 3 driver updates and a BIOS update listed under Updates. I recently did a semi-restore of my entire system (which worked flawlessly because of BlackG35) and was wondering if these updates are also necessary to install.     if everything is working flawless, i doubt there is a real
    need to update.

    however, if you run into any problems, sony support
    will probably ask if you use the latest software/drivers,
    as they may contain fixes or performance improvements.

    i myself always update, but that's personal preference
    and should not be seen as a recommendation.
